This fixes EEPROM access using the STK500V2 programmer, partially
undoing part of a previous general fixup commit. Choose the correct
read/write operations with the stk500v2 program function - the correct
one depends on the memory type. EEPROM is byte addressable so uses
read/write. FLASH is word addressable and so uses read_lo/write_lo.
